Odisha sets terms to lease land to Posco.

The state government has stipulated two conditions to lease out additional 1088.59 acres of land to Posco India for building an eight million tonne steel plant near Paradip.

Odisha Industrial Infrastructure Development Corporation (Idco), the state's nodal agency for land acquisition and industrial infrastructure development, has reiterated its demand for payment of land premium still pending with Posco India.

Posco India needed to pay land premium of Rs. 54.22 crore to Idco.

For the revised eight mtpa steel plant, Posco India required 2700 acres of land, out of which 1703.56 acres are in the stage of advance possession and lease has already been handed over to the company.

Though Idco has approved handover of the balance 1088.59 acres of land, the same is yet to be leased out to the steel maker.
